The Ultimate Guide to Buying and Using Online Power Tools

The digital age has entirely changed how individuals shop, and the hardware and construction market is no exception. Gone are the days when DIY lovers and expert contractors had to check out multiple physical brick-and-mortar shops just to find the ideal drill, saw, or sander. Today, the world of online power tools offers an unprecedented level of convenience, variety, and value right within your reaches.

Whether one is setting up a home workshop for the very first time or expanding an expert fleet of equipment, browsing the online power tool market requires a mix of understanding, technique, and caution. This guide checks out the advantages, leading considerations, and essential safety ideas for acquiring and using power tools sourced from the web.

Why Buy Power Tools Online?

Looking for hardware on the internet has moved from being a benefit to the favored technique for many tradespeople. Here is a breakdown of why buying online makes good sense:

  • Massive Selection: Online merchants are not restricted by physical floor area. Consumers can browse countless designs, from specific niche woodworking machinery to heavy-duty demolition hammers.
  • Rate Transparency and Competitiveness: With price-comparison tools and multiple vendors competing for organization, it is much simpler to find the very best deal, discount, or marketing package online than in a local storefront.
  • Access to Reviews and Ratings: One of the greatest benefits of online shopping is the ability to check out unfiltered feedback from real-world users who have actually put the tools through their paces.
  • Convenience and Delivery: Heavy devices, such as table saws and heavy-duty generators, can be delivered straight to a home or task site, saving time and transport inconveniences.

Browsing the Online Marketplace: What to Look For

Before clicking the "Buy Now" button, buyers must assess a number of vital factors to make sure a rewarding purchase.

1. Licensed Retailers vs. Grey Markets

Acquiring from licensed dealers guarantees that the manufacturer's guarantee stays totally legitimate. "Grey market" goods-- items imported legally or unlawfully from abroad markets-- might be cheaper, however they often do not have local guarantee support and may even include various regional voltages or safety certifications.

2. Corded vs. Cordless Ecosystems

When buying online, one need to pay close attention to whether the tool is "bare" (tool just) or part of a "set" that consists of batteries and a charger. For cordless tools, it is usually smart to stick to a single brand environment (e.g., DeWalt, Makita, Milwaukee, Bosch) so that batteries and battery chargers are interchangeable throughout various gadgets.

3. Comprehending Specifications

Reading spec sheets online can be tricky. Users ought to pay very close attention to:

  • Voltage: Higher voltage typically equals more power, however also heavier weight.
  • Amperage/ Amp-Hours (Ah): For cordless tools, a greater Ah ranking implies the battery will last longer between charges.
  • Brushless vs. Brushed Motors: Brushless motors are more effective, run cooler, last longer, and provide more power than traditional brushed motors.

Shopping online for power tools can lead to considerable cost savings if approached strategically. Think about the following tips to optimize value:

  • Shop During Major Holiday Sales: Memorial Day, Father's Day, Black Friday, and Cyber Monday routinely feature enormous markdowns on top-tier tool brand names.
  • Look for Manufacturer Rebates: Many brand names use mail-in or online refunds, or "buy a tool, get a complimentary battery" promotions, which significantly improve the value of the purchase.
  • Examine Shipping Policies: Because power tools are heavy, shipping charges can sometimes negate the savings found on a low price tag. Constantly search for complimentary shipping limits.
  • Think About Certified Refurbished Tools: Buying factory-certified reconditioned tools straight from the maker or reputable dealerships can save 20% to 40% while still using a strong guarantee.

Security and Best Practices for Online-Sourced Tools

Once the newly acquired tools get to the doorstep, safety must always be the top concern.

  1. Inspect Upon Arrival: Check the product packaging and the tool right away for any shipping damage or signs of tampering.
  2. Register the Tool: Go online to the producer's site and sign up the tool right away. This activates the guarantee and signs the user up for crucial security recall notices.
  3. Check out the Manual: Never presume operation corresponds older designs. Online digital handbooks can frequently be downloaded ahead of time if a user wishes to research features prior to delivery.
  4. Usage Proper PPE: Always wear appropriate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), consisting of shatterproof glass, ear security, dust masks, and suitable work gloves, regardless of how simple the task may appear.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Are online power tools more affordable than physical stores?

Frequently, yes. Online merchants have lower overhead expenses and can use competitive prices, special bundle deals, and seasonal discount rates that physical stores may not match. However, buyers ought to always factor in shipping costs.

How can I guarantee I am not buying a counterfeit power tool online?

To prevent fakes, purchase specifically from licensed dealerships, widely known hardware chains, or official brand storefronts on major marketplaces. If a price appears too great to be real-- such as a flagship professional drill selling for 80% off-- it is likely a counterfeit or a scam.

Can I return a power tool if it does not meet my expectations?

Return policies differ commonly depending on the online vendor. Some websites provide hassle-free 30-day returns, while others charge restocking charges or need the purchaser to spend for return shipping on heavy machinery. Always check out the return policy before finishing a deal.

What does "Tool Only" (Bare Tool) suggest?

"Tool Only" or "Bare Tool" implies the package includes the power tool itself, however does not include a battery or a charger. This option is perfect for buyers who already own compatible batteries within that brand's ecosystem, but it will be worthless to newbies who do not already have the power source.
